Of two parts In 2015, 16.1 million Americans reported experiencing major clinical depression during the previous year, commonly having a hard time to operate while grappling with crippling darkness and misery. There's a toolbox of therapies at hand, consisting of talk treatment and antidepressant medications, yet what's depressing in itself is that they don't benefit every client.


Yet a few of those findings have been cast doubt on since research studies had little sample sizes or bothersome experimental styles. Still, there are a handful of vital locations including clinical depression, persistent pain, and anxiety in which properly designed, well-run researches have shown benefits for clients taking part in a mindfulness reflection program, with impacts comparable to various other existing therapies


The impacts are by no ways earth-shattering," Desbordes stated. "We're discussing modest impact size, on the same level with various other treatments, not better. And after that there's a bunch of various other things under study with preliminary evidence that is encouraging but never conclusive. I believe that's where it goes to.

Desbordes' research utilizes functional magnetic resonance imaging (fMRI), which not only takes photos of the mind, as a routine MRI does, but likewise documents brain task happening during the check.


Desbordes took before-and-after scans of subjects that learned to practice meditation over the training course of two months. She checked them not while they were practicing meditation, however while they were carrying out daily tasks. The scans still detected modifications in the topics' brain activation patterns from the beginning throughout of the research study, the very first time such a change in a component of the mind called the amygdala had been detected.

The procedure will certainly be duplicated for a control group that goes through muscle mass relaxation training and anxiety education rather than MBCT. While it's feasible that clients in the control part of the research study additionally will have minimized depressive symptoms, Desbordes stated it ought to occur by means of different systems in the brain, a difference that might be exposed by the scans.


(https://pastebin.com/u/emindtherapy)Desbordes stated she wishes to evaluate one prevalent theory about exactly how MBCT operates in depressed individuals: that the training improves body recognition in the moment, called interoception, which, by focusing their focus on the below and now, arms participants to break the cycle of self-rumination. "We recognize those brain systems included with interoception, and we understand those entailed with rumination and clinical depression.


Desbordes becomes part of a neighborhood of scientists at Harvard and its affiliated establishments that in current years has actually been teasing out whether and just how meditation functions. In the 1970s, when transcendental reflection rose in appeal, Herbert Benson, a teacher at Harvard Medical Institution and what was after that Beth Israel Health center, explored what he called "The Relaxation Response," recognizing it as the common, practical feature of copyright, yoga, and various other forms of reflection, including deep spiritual prayer.

Ultimately, Desbordes stated she wants teasing out just what in conscious meditation can antagonize anxiety. If scientists can determine what components work, click for more info the treatment may be fine-tuned to be much more effective. Shapero is likewise thinking about making use of the research study to fine-tune treatment. Because some people gain from mindfulness meditation and some do not, he would love to better understand exactly how to distinguish in between both.
